To start, select some tasks to teach by computer. Pick a variety, e.g. some mathematics, some reading comprehension, some foreign language.
Implement those, using as many common classes as possible, doing them all in a stereotyped way. When you are done, implement yet another lesson. Take a highlighter and highlight the code that would be interesting to a layman author of such a lesson. Now see if you can find a way to automatically generate the rest.
Then see if you can generate any of the verbose Java code using a more terse syntax.
